There are three pieces that comprise Scriabin's Op. 45, a set he called Morceaux (Pieces). In the spirit of the homonym, it might as well have been translated to mean morsels, so short are each of its members. Not that brevity is a rare quality in Scriabin's piano works: many of his finest Preludes and other pieces last a mere minute or less. Feuillet d'album (Album leaf), with a duration of about a minute, is hardly Lilliputian then by his standards. More importantly, its artistic worth and popularity swells out of proportion to its diminutive size. The piece opens with a theme whose sweet character is tinged by melancholy, as left-hand harmonies descend while the right-hand's lovely theme and its trajectory reaching for the sky. On its second appearance, the theme is somewhat developed, appearing heavier and tender, without losing its generally light character. The final statement of this melody is gentle and serene, the music soon slowly fading, as if peacefully dozing off.
